DC Warns of Measles Exposure During March for Life

Health officials in Washington on Sunday warned that thousands of attendees at this year’s March for Life may have been exposed to measles.

TL;DR

  • Thousands of March for Life attendees in Washington D.C. may have been exposed to measles.
  • Locations linked to exposure include the March for Life rally, Basilica of the National Shrine, Catholic University, Reagan National Airport, Union Station, and Metro lines.
  • Dr. Mehmet Oz urged the public to get vaccinated as measles cases increase.
  • Nearly 30% of measles cases are in children under 5, and 95% of those infected were unvaccinated or unconfirmed vaccinated.
  • The CDC reported 733 confirmed measles cases in the US as of February 5, with most cases linked to outbreaks.
  • South Carolina leads with 546 measles diagnoses this year, followed by Utah (72) and Arizona (25).
